Subject:   latest -stable kernel + linux_base-7 = no netscape

I just upgraded my -stable, deleted my old linux_base port, and installed
linux_base-7. When I try to start linux communicator 4.78, I get the
following errors:

linux: syscall fstat64 is obsoleted or not implemented (pid=440)
linux: syscall fstat64 is obsoleted or not implemented (pid=481)

/usr/local/lib/netscape-linux/communicator-linux-4.78.bin: error while
loading shared libraries: libstdc++-libc6.1-1.so.2: cannot load shared
object file: No such file or directory

I took a look on an existing linux_base install and that library name is a
symlink to libstdc++-2-libc6.1-1-2.9.0.so. So, I took a shot and linked
libstdc++-3-libc6.2-2-2.10.0.so in /compat/linux/usr/lib. Now netscape
starts, but I get:

linux: syscall fstat64 is obsoleted or not implemented (pid=495)
linux: syscall setup is obsoleted or not implemented (pid=495)
linux: syscall setup is obsoleted or not implemented (pid=495)
linux: syscall fstat64 is obsoleted or not implemented (pid=495)
linux: syscall ugetrlimit is obsoleted or not implemented (pid=505)
linux: syscall setup is obsoleted or not implemented (pid=495)

and netscape can't resolve any hostnames.

	I thought I was up to date on what's happening with this, but
obviously I'm not. Either that, or something is really really wrong with
linux_base-7.

Any suggestions?
